Blinking vs. Solid: The Crucial Difference
Before you start worrying about a repair bill, you need to observe how the light is behaving. The traction control system keeps a watchful eye on your tires to ensure they do not spin aimlessly on slick surfaces like rain, mud, gravel, or ice.
If you are driving through a heavy rainstorm or accelerating quickly on a patch of loose gravel, you might see the traction control light flash or blink for a few seconds. A blinking light is actually good news. It means the system is working exactly the way it was designed to. It detected that a tire was losing its grip, cut back on your engine power slightly, and pulsed the brakes to help the car regain traction. Once you are safely past the slick spot, the light will turn off on its own.
However, if the light pops on while you are cruising on perfectly dry, flat asphalt and stays lit like a solid beacon, the system has detected an internal error. To protect your vehicle from erratic behavior, the computer shuts down the traction control feature completely and keeps the light on to warn you that you are flying solo without a safety net.
The Most Common Reasons the Light Stays On
Because your traction control system works hand-in-hand with your anti-lock brakes, it relies on an interconnected web of electronics under your vehicle. If one single wire or sensor stops talking to the main computer, the whole system goes offline.
Here are the typical culprits we find when we plug our diagnostic tools into a vehicle showing a solid traction control light:
- A Failed Wheel Speed Sensor: Each of your four wheels has a magnetic sensor tracking how fast that specific tire is rotating. Because these sensors live right down in the wheel wells, they are exposed to constant water, road salt, mud, and intense heat. If a sensor gets blocked by debris or suffers an internal short circuit, the computer cannot tell if your tires are spinning or gripping.
- A Glitchy Steering Angle Sensor: Your car needs to know where you are trying to steer so it can keep the vehicle on your intended path. The steering angle sensor tracks the exact position of your steering wheel. If this sensor fails or loses its calibration, the traction control computer goes blind and deactivates itself.
- The ABS Module Is Struggling: The anti-lock brake system and traction control system share the exact same computer brain and hydraulic pump. If your ABS pump has an internal failure, or if your brake fluid reservoir drops too low, it will trigger both warning lights simultaneously.
- Low Battery Voltage: Modern automotive computers are incredibly sensitive to electrical drops. If your car battery is on its last legs or your alternator is failing to keep up with the electrical load, the traction control module may shut down simply because it isn't getting enough steady power to run its self-checks.
Is It Safe to Drive with the Light On?
The candid answer is that you can safely drive your car to a local repair shop on dry pavement, but you should not ignore it long-term. Your regular brakes, steering, and engine will continue to function normally.
The real danger comes when the weather changes. If you have a solid traction control light and you hit a patch of standing water on the highway, your car will not be able to automatically correct a slide or prevent hydroplaning. You are completely reliant on your own manual driving reflexes, which turns a minor slip into a potentially dangerous highway emergency.
How We Fix the Root Issue
Fixing a traction control issue requires a bit of digital detective work. Because the system is entirely electronic, you cannot diagnose it simply by looking under the hood.
When you bring your vehicle to us, we connect a professional diagnostic scanner to your car to read the specific fault code stored in the computer's memory. This code gives us a clear map, pointing us to the exact sensor or circuit that is misbehaving. From there, we perform physical inspections, check the electrical wiring for hidden corrosion, clean away any built-up road grime, and replace the faulty hardware using high-quality parts that match factory specifications.
